Ok.. here's the deal. I have a phone (well duurr) and i take a lot of pictures on my phone (sharp 903)
Anyway, I have a pc and a laptop. I like to have the pics i take with my phone on both the laptop and pc thus copying and pasting across network or whatever..
However now that i have over 200 pictures its getting confusing on what pc has the latest photo's, and also when i rename pictures its not the same on the other comp and i'm just completely losing track.
I have ALL the pictures still on the phone so can delete and start again.
Now whats the best way do you think of organising it so that both the pc and laptop are always up to date. Is there a program like picasa which will sync with a networked pc and copy any new photo's across in the same album etc etc..
Its a bit of a long shot but hey.. I dont want to have to pay for flickr and large storage.

I try to avoid sync software, cos they go wrong sometimes, Once you've seen someone else lose all their files and emails (or duplicate them) as a result of naff sync software, you tend to avoid it yourself, even though it works 99.99% of the time. So don't let my experiences put you off.
http://support.microsoft.com/default.aspx?scid=kb;en-us;307885
I personally use xcopy to copy missing files, and something I wrote to identify and delete the extra bits. You can use robocopy to achieve a similar effect, but I prefer the manual approach.
